#c474f0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c474f0 is composed of 76.9% red, 45.5%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.3% cyan, 51.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 278.7 degrees, a saturation of 80.5% and a lightness of 69.8%. #c474f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e8ff with #8900e1.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#c474f0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c474f0 has RGB values of R:196, G:116,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 12874992.

Shades and Tints of #c474f0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#f9f0f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c474f0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b3afb5 is the less saturated color, while #c768fc is the most saturated one.
